Wearing the proper sunglasses will protect your eyes from harmful UV rays. Too much UV exposure can cause damage to the eyes. Find ones that keep out both UVB and UVA rays. You also have the choice of wraparound glasses for protection from all sides.

Keep some saline solution around your home. Most people do not wear goggles while spraying chemicals in their own homes. If you do happen to get an irritating liquid in your eye, you will need to wash eyes with the saline.

You have to choose the right sunglasses that will provide you with both UVA and UVB protection. If you drive constantly, try getting polarized lenses. This can take away the glare from your glasses. Replace makeup every two months. The reason is that bacteria builds up when you keep the eyes leading to damage. After several months, you are just rubbing bacteria around your eyes. This can cause all sorts of eye and skin problems.

Eye exams should be a regular occurrence to maintain good eyesight. If you are older, you should get your eyes checked more frequently. Aging brings on an increased risk for issues such as glaucoma, cataracts and deteriorating eye sight. Seeing a regular eye care professional will help catch any problems while they are in their early stages.

Wear a hat outside to keep your eyes protected. This will completely cover your eyes from the sun. A wider brim is optimal if you want ultimate protection. Eyelids are very sensitive and prone to developing diseases such as melanoma. This is preventable by covering your eyelids with sunglasses and wide brimmed hats.

Watch the humidity level in the house. Many offices and homes can have very dry air. This is more prevalent during the winter. Your eyes may become irritated as a result. If your home is too dry, run a humidifier. These devices can help your air remain soothing to your eyes.
